In a Facebook post, Andreea Esca expresses her disagreement with the weather alerts announcing an apocalypse in Bucharest, comparing them to an exaggerated "deluge." She mentions that, although it rains more than the average, the reality does not justify panic. Esca apologizes for the panic among people and criticizes meteorological institutions for alarming forecasts, suggesting that they should provide more realistic information about the weather.
